Invest for the Long Term

Day trading might seem appealing because of Bitcoin’s high price swings, but investing with a long-term view can often yield better results. Historically, Bitcoin has gone through quick price rises followed by drops. Those who stay invested during these ups and downs generally benefit the most. Instead of panicking during dips, keeping your investment over time allows you to take advantage of Bitcoin’s overall growth.

Using a buy-and-hold strategy can help reduce the stress of frequent trading. You might try dollar-cost averaging, which means investing a set amount regularly, no matter the price. This approach lessens the impact of price volatility and helps you gather more Bitcoin over time.

Monitor Tax Implications

Investing in Bitcoin can have tax implications that you should know about. Understanding how taxes affect your investments can prevent future problems. In many places, cryptocurrencies are treated as assets, meaning you might owe capital gains taxes on profits when you sell. Keeping accurate records of your transactions is important for reporting.

Talking to a tax professional who understands cryptocurrency can help you navigate these rules. They can assist you in minimizing tax liabilities and ensuring you follow the laws.
